🎯 What Are Puerto Vallarta Fishing Tours?

Puerto Vallarta Fishing Tours are guided deep-sea and inshore fishing trips departing from Puerto Vallarta, Mexico. These tours take you into prime Pacific waters to catch species like sailfish, marlin, yellowfin tuna, roosterfish, dorado (mahi-mahi) and more.

📆 Best Time to Go Fishing in Puerto Vallarta

Month

Best Catch

Nov – Apr

Marlin, Sailfish, Yellowfin Tuna

May – Oct

Roosterfish, Dorado, Skipjack Tuna

⭐ Peak season for big game fishing: November to April


🛥️ Types of Fishing Tours

1. Deep-Sea Fishing

Perfect for anglers seeking large game fish. Boats range from 24ʹ to 50ʹ with experienced captains.

Popular catches:🎣 Blue & Black Marlin | 🐟 Sailfish | 🐠 Tuna | 🐬 Dorado


2. Inshore Fishing

Ideal for families, kids, and first-timers.

Target species:🪝 Roosterfish | Snappers | Jacks | Groupers


3. Full-Day & Half-Day Charters

  • Half-Day: 4 hours — great for half-day adventures or beginners

  • Full-Day: 8+ hours — perfect for serious anglers
